AirHop Auptim® AI/ML Energy Savings MIMO Adaptation rApp
Auptim AI/ML-powered ESMA rApp minimizes energy consumption through dynamic adaptation to the traffic demand. ESMA changes MIMO configurations that trade off between available capacity and power consumption while ensuring high user QoE. The ESMC rApp can be deployed in 4G and 5G networks supporting O-RAN and traditional RAN deployments.
Reduced power consumption
Auptim ESMA rApp uses an AI-based traffic prediction model to dynamically reconfigure MIMO antenna configurations between a high capacity / high power and low capacity / low power states to maximize energy savings and ensure ample RAN capacity for the traffic load.
Reduced OpEx
Since RAN power consumption contributes to roughly 70% of RAN operating expenses, reduction in power consumption by the Auptim ESMA rApp directly contributes to reduction in operating expenses of a RAN.
Maintain End User QoE
Auptim ESMA rApp monitors parameters associated with end user Quality of Experience (QoE), such as user accessibility and physical resource block utilization, and makes intelligent trade offs between the MIMO antenna configuration to maintain a high end user QoE, while reducing RAN power consumption. In operation, user accessibility is maintained at nearly 100%, and PRB utilization headroom is sufficiently low enough to support rapid spikes in traffic demand.
